Compartilhar via


Como: Integrar o Custom Tools em Propriedades do projeto

Você pode adicionar opções de ferramenta personalizada para o Visual Studio Property Pages janela Criando um arquivo de esquema XML subjacente.

O Propriedades de configuração seção a Property Pages janela exibe os grupos de configuração que são conhecidos como regras. Cada regra contém as configurações de uma ferramenta ou um grupo de recursos. Por exemplo, o vinculador regra contém as configurações da ferramenta do vinculador. As configurações em uma regra podem ser subdivididas em categorias.

Este documento explica como criar um arquivo em um diretório do conjunto que contém propriedades de sua ferramenta personalizada, para que as propriedades sejam carregadas ao iniciar o Visual Studio. Para obter informações sobre como modificar o arquivo, consulte parte 2 da plataforma Extensibilty no blog da equipe de projeto de Visual Studio.

Para adicionar ou alterar as propriedades do projeto

  1. No editor de XML, crie um arquivo XML.

  2. Salve o arquivo na pasta %ProgramFiles%\MSBuild\Microsoft.Cpp\v4.0\. Cada regra de Property Pages janela é representada por um arquivo XML nesta pasta. Certifique-se de que o arquivo é exclusivamente nomeado na pasta.

  3. Copie o conteúdo de % ProgramFiles%\MSBuild\Microsoft.Cpp\v4.0\cl.xml, fechá-lo sem salvar as alterações e, em seguida, colar o conteúdo no novo arquivo XML. Você pode usar qualquer arquivo de esquema XML – esse é apenas um pode ser usado para que você pode começar com um modelo.

  4. No novo arquivo XML, modifica o conteúdo de acordo com suas necessidades. Certifique-se de alterar o O nome da regra e Rule.DisplayName na parte superior do arquivo.

  5. Salvar as alterações e feche o arquivo.

  6. Os arquivos XML no %ProgramFiles%\MSBuild\Microsoft.Cpp\v4.0\ são carregados ao iniciar o Visual Studio. Portanto, para testar o novo arquivo, reinicie o Visual Studio.

  7. Em Solution Explorer, um projeto com o botão direito e, em seguida, clique em Propriedades. No Property Pages janela, no painel esquerdo, verifique se há um novo nó com o nome da regra.

Consulte também

Outros recursos

MSBuild (Visual C++)

Histórico de alterações

Date

History

Motivo

Junho de 2010

Adicionado a este documento.

Aprimoramento de informações.